Lately (the last month or so) DropBox no longer starts with windows.
"Start Dropbox on system startup" is checked, and it's not disabled in startup apps windows settings (in fact it does not appear on the list of startup apps).
I re-installed and that worked for a little while, but now the problem is back. I tried to re-install again, but this time it made no difference.
Windows 10 version 1903 (OS Build 18362.657)
Dropbox v90.4.307

My Dropbox v91.4.548 (upgraded) suffers from its previous version (even 2 versions before current). Even despite being shotcuted in Startup folder in Start Menu of Windows Server 2008 R2, it disappears after some days next.
I trace (track and follow) the events and found that the Dropbox Service (DbxSvc.exe) still runs while there are 2 new processes of Dropbox Update Service are running, too. In this case, the DropboxUI is not. So, I guess that the update process(es) might cause. Please advise me further. Thank you.
@Gwillewyn wrote:"Start Dropbox on system startup" is checked, and it's not disabled in startup apps windows settings (in fact it does not appear on the list of startup apps).
To say its not disabled but then say its not present, is a fasle positive.
The app should always be in the startup group even if you have selected to not start it.
The app is always launched and then checks its internal setting, sees its not ment to launch and shuts down.
Being missing from startup is the issue.
